Comprehensive Guide to Schedule C-EZ

What is the Schedule C-EZ Form 2012?

The Schedule C-EZ Form 2012 is a crucial tax document used by sole proprietors in the United States to report their net profit derived from business activities. This form is particularly significant for small business owners as it simplifies the reporting of income. Used as an attachment to Form 1040, the Schedule C-EZ Form requires basic information such as the proprietor's name, social security number, and the specifics of the business's finances.
By utilizing the Schedule C-EZ Form 2012, sole proprietors can streamline their tax reporting process, making it easier to comply with U.S. federal tax regulations.

Eligibility Criteria for the Schedule C-EZ Form 2012

Understanding who can utilize the Schedule C-EZ Form 2012 is essential for accurate tax filing. The form is designed for sole proprietors who meet specific criteria.
  • No employees and no inventory necessary to qualify for the form.
  • Gross receipts must not exceed $50,000.
  • Expenses cannot exceed $5,000.
Being aware of these limitations ensures that taxpayers file correctly and maximize their benefits while staying compliant with IRS guidelines.

To use Schedule C-EZ, you must be a sole proprietor with no employees and no inventory. Your gross receipts should not exceed $50,000, and you should have qualified deductions.
Schedule C-EZ is due on the same date as your individual income tax return, typically April 15. Ensure you file on time to avoid penalties.
You can submit Schedule C-EZ by attaching it to your Form 1040 when you file your Federal tax return, either electronically or by mail.
You should keep records of your income and expenses but do not need to submit supporting documentation with the form unless specifically requested by the IRS.
